Third Sunday of Lent
Text: Luke 13:1-9
Bad things happen to good people. Particular sin is not always related to particular disasters. However, Jesus reminds us that unless we repent, we too will perish. Just as calamity and destruction happen in this world, so too will it happen to all of us who do not repent. The posture of repentance is the work of the Holy Spirit in our lives. Whenever we stand in the presence of God, who is holy, we are reminded that we are unholy without him. We need him. We need to be cleansed. We repent and we believe the good news of Jesus Christ.
